Azerbaijan's economy minister seals energy deal in Israel, strengthening SOCAR’s international presence Photo
The Minister of Economy of Azerbaijan, Mikayil Jabbarov, alongside the President of SOCAR, attended a ceremony in Israel where new licenses for the exploration of Block 1 in the country's Exclusive Economic Zone (EEZ) were presented.
Minister Jabbarov shared details of the event on his X page, expressing the importance of the partnership in the development of energy resources in the region, Caliber.Az reports.
“During our working visit to Israel, alongside Rovshan Najaf, the President of SOCAR , we attended the presentation ceremony of exploration licenses for Block "I" in Israel's Exclusive Economic Zone (EEZ),” he said.
According to him, these licenses "offer strategic advantages in strengthening SOCAR's international position and leveraging innovative experiences."
Furthermore, recent high-level engagements, including the meeting between Azerbaijan's Presidential Aide Hikmet Hajiyev and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, reflect growing collaboration between the two countries.
During their talks, Hajiyev delivered a message from President Ilham Aliyev, and both sides reaffirmed their commitment to expanding bilateral ties.
The discussion covered key areas of cooperation and regional developments, underscoring the importance of Azerbaijan-Israel relations in the changing geopolitical landscape.
